  • Space Shuttle program - National Air and Space Museum
    The Space Shuttle program ran from presidential approval in 1972 to its end in 2011 It was the fourth human spaceflight program carried out by the United States and NASA The Space Shuttle, officially known as the Space Transportation System (STS), was the first reusable spacecraft to carry humans into orbit

  • Complete coverage of STS-1 - April 12th 1981 (40th Anniversary)
    STS-1 (Space Transportation System-1) was the first orbital spaceflight of NASA's Space Shuttle program The first orbiter, Columbia, launched on April 12, 1981, and returned on April 14, 1981, having orbited the Earth 37 times
  • Space Shuttle Discovery - National Air and Space Museum
    Discovery was the third Space Shuttle orbiter vehicle to fly in space It entered service in 1984 and retired from spaceflight as the oldest and most utilized orbiter Discovery was flown on 39 Earth-orbital missions, spent a total of 365 days in space, and traveled almost 240 million kilometers (150 million miles)--more than the other orbiters
